Dog Training Methodology

Methods: 

  • Positive Reinforcement Only

K-9 Communication’s training methods are based on the science of canines, designed to make the learning process enjoyable for pets. The program begins with a no-cost temperament evaluation to determine the pet’s specific needs. Following this, a consultation is held with all family members involved with the dog to identify problem behaviors, and a customized program is then designed.

For protection work, flawless obedience is a prerequisite, ensuring protection training is an added command rather than an indiscriminate behavior. The business offers a “Lifetime Training Advantage,” guaranteeing training for the life of the dog. Additionally, K-9 Communication LLC provides full kennel services for clients’ dogs, with customizable crates to accommodate all sizes.

About the Trainer

K-9 Communication LLC, led by Constantine “Gus” Marnel, is a dog training business based in Milford, CT. Gus Marnel is a Registered Master Trainer with over 50 years of experience, having personally trained thousands of dogs using “loving techniques” and methods based on the science of canines. The business emphasizes making the learning process enjoyable for both the pet and owner, stating that training “should not be done with any kind of force.”

A unique advantage offered by K-9 Communication is its “Lifetime Training Advantage,” which guarantees training for the life of the dog, fostering a partnership between the pet owner and their pet. In addition to dog training, K-9 Communication LLC provides full kennel services for its clients, with customizable crates to comfortably fit dogs of all sizes.

Gus Marnel’s extensive background includes working with animals at Yale University School of Medicine, graduating from Ralston Purina’s Program in Animal Laboratory Technology, and becoming a Master Trainer from the United States K-9 Academy, Ltd. He has also been a guest lecturer on Dog Behavior and Psychology at the University of New Haven, is affiliated with Cornell University’s K-9 behavioral studies program, and is the author of “Canine Corner.” He has titled his own dogs in AKC obedience trials and served as an expert witness in dog bite litigation.

Accomplishments

Constantine “Gus” Marnel is a Registered Master Trainer who began his career working with animals at Yale University School of Medicine in 1971. He graduated from Ralston Purina’s Program in Animal Laboratory Technology in 1972 and the United States K-9 Academy in 1985, where he was granted Master Trainer Status in 1994.

Gus was a guest lecturer of Dog Behavior and Psychology in the Law Enforcement Program at the University of New Haven from 1993-1994. He received the Golden Leash Award in 2000 and authored “Canine Corner,” published by the Journal Register, in 2002. He also served as an expert witness in dog bite litigation in 2002. Currently, Gus continues to author articles related to canine obedience and leads training courses. He has titled his own dogs in AKC obedience trials and is affiliated with Cornell University’s K-9 behavioral studies program.
